Output 63e39b584b9fcfa64b9bb752b806977c6a39c11d6506b1a8d8373c86d418bd89:38

value
3115289
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 feae529656f3e909c4717c9a8bf5e4e9bd2a2477 OP_EQUALVERIFY OP_CHECKSIG
address
1QDdTsaJ8HG3ge54JDvKqMEf66T5oBn33d
transaction
63e39b584b9fcfa64b9bb752b806977c6a39c11d6506b1a8d8373c86d418bd89
spent
true